Default Dendrobium carronii

I have to say that I bought this one in bud (from Miller's Tropicals, a great local orchid vendor), so I can't take credit for the blooms. I have another one of these as well, so if that blooms this year, I'll take credit for that!

The buds are interesting because they all face straight up until a day or two before they open. Then they rotate sideways into the "normal" flowering position and open. The first picture show this quite well.

Anyway, this is the smallest of the antelope Dends and is growing in an oversized (or so it looks) 2" pot. These guys really like to dry out and the other plant I had growing mounted outside this summer in the Texas heat. They also like high light and did pretty darn well in such conditions. No fragrance that I can detect. Enjoy!
